Introducing the Aulos 511B Symphony tenor recorder

Tenor recorders are pitched in the key of C (same fingering as the descant/soprano recorder) making them the ideal instrument for advancing students or for school ensembles.

The fingering can be a bit of a stretch with tenor recorders but this Aulos 511B features an easy-reach C/C# key and small to medium-spaced holes; both of which really help to improve the playability.

The quality of the Aulos 511B is much better than cheaper models. The intonation is extremely accurate and the arched windway allows for more controlled breathing and hence more expressive playing. The sound is deep and rich, especially in the lower registers, making it ideal for ensemble playing.

This instrument is supplied with a detachable thumb rest, a leatherette bag, cleaning rod, fingering chart and joint grease.

Order arrived very promptly via FedEx in just 2 days. Recorder sounds very nice although the low F and F# sound rather weak compared with the stronger tone of all other notes. Some finger positioning practice required to ensure successful annunciation of the lowest notes especially the low C. The tone does tend to even out with breath practice but not so readily easy as the Alto. Although the Aulos is cheaper than the equivalent Yamaha '304', I assume no real difference in performance. I prefer the design features of this Aulos especially for the 2 low side keys. Not sure of the wisdom of Yamaha's 'piggy-back' arrangement of their 2 keys as it flags potential issues (to me) of 'common mode failure' by sharing a single vent port and both pads having to efficiently seal the one common vent. Leakage of one more likely to impact its partner.
